Q: Is 171,877,077 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 171,877,077 is not a prime number.

Why is 171,877,077 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 171877077 can be evenly divided by 1 3 9 61 183 337 549 929 1,011 2,787 3,033 8,361 20,557 56,669 61,671 170,007 185,013 313,073 510,021 939,219 2,817,657 19,097,453 57,292,359 and 171,877,077, with no remainder.

Since 171,877,077 cannot be divided by just 1 and 171,877,077, it is not a prime number.
